Troblem \&-21 (Algorithaic) Hound Thee Manor is a hotel that brevides two thpes of rooms with three rental dasses: Super Saver, Deluxe, and Business, The ofolit per night for each type of room and rental class is as follows: Type I reons do not have wireless ingernet access and are not available for the Eusiness rental dass. Round Tree's management makes a forecast of the demand by rental dass for each night in the future. A linear programming model developod to maximize profit is used to determine how many reservations to accept for each rental class. The demand forecast for a particular righe is 130 rentals in the Super Saver class, 60 fentals in the Deluse class, and 50 rentals in the Business dass, Round Tree has 100 Typ+ 1 rooms ard 120 Type rooms. a. Use linear programming to determine how many reservations $0 accept in each cental dass and how the reservations should be alboled to room tyeas. Is the demand by amy cental class not satisfied
